A few weeks ago, I was on FB Marketplace, and did a deeper-than-usual dive. Lots of scrolling. For some reason, an ad entitled "Weber Smokey Joe" in Hockessin DE catches my eye.
(https://lh3.googleusercontent.com/IiuvP0AXyT7hd-0T3FIUJh4Z361xcn-0M76DrsswEsT8vgmcxT7JCA8AM8RIHq3Z7DzfIH2YqgM2O3bq0Wia5GQa7eHa1Hi5E4p_4ZbJHBFCzOvLQm6m4dKwuUJpIkl8hHxWxg9QeNo=w500)
Is that color-matching bag of Match Light playing tricks on me or is that a red outrider bowl hiding under a black lid? I pull up the ad to see if there are other pictures, but the only other pictures show the cruddy insides.
(https://lh3.googleusercontent.com/cH8fukWiWvxYqKrnXigZCNdkYJ9m8zF4TAc_Y4ogHrWZUU5h_hF097RxuReubpiGglo49ELvE52MzGyU7kmjNzThxM_EpnEnnsV3w7vnKbF0epsmw11ZC3CHDmA1xjHWSHFMrKbZSoA=w600)
The ad had been up for a couple of weeks, so I messaged the seller with the standard "is this still available?" A short time later, she responds "Yes it is." As much as I'd love even half of a red outrider, I don't want to take a 200+ mile round trip without target confirmation. So I ask if she has any other pictures. Radio silence. I bookmark the ad and move along.
Two weeks later, the ad's still up, but with an extra description -- "Red bottom, black replacement lid." So I message again on a Friday saying I can come pick it up either day of the weekend. Radio silence.
Tuesday of this week, the seller responds and apologizes for missing my last message. She wasn't willing to ship, so I decided to take an early Saturday morning trip to Delaware to pick up what I believe to be a red bowl / black lid outrider that I've only seen hiding behind a bag of Match Light.
Totally worth it. She cleaned up real nice. The only real damage is chipping around the leg holes. No idea of the age of the bowl. The black lid is EE and has the hook from a regular 18, but it does have the outrider wood handle.
